The proposed sale of Hershey Foods in the summer of 2002 captured headlines and imaginations. Six months after the decision to explore the potential sale of Hershey Trust board considered two major proposals: Joint applications from Cadbury Schweppes PLC and Nestle SA and independent application of Wm. Wrigley Jr. Company. In essence, the board faced both economic and management solution. On the economic side, the board is required to determine the value of Hershey as a separate legal entity, compared with the bids offered. On the control side, the board needed to make a decision to sell Hershey threat original mandate of the Council of Milton Hershey. "Hide
